The Auzinger: meeting place for artists and musicians
The Auzinger is located on the Hintersee in the mountaineering village of Ramsau. Romantic painters discovered this idyllic landscape at the foot of the Hochkalter in the 19th century. The Auzinger became a popular meeting place for artists. The Ramsau Painters' Trail follows in the footsteps of famous landscape painters from the village center through the enchanted forest to Hintersee and finally to the Auzinger inn.
The Hillebrand family set the tone here, and not just in the kitchen: The Wirtshaus Auzinger is not only known for its good down-to-earth cuisine, but is also a popular meeting place for folk musicians. The host family itself also takes part in the folk music evenings, as everyone from the senior chef to the grandchildren are enthusiastic singers and musicians.
